In 1973, Billie Jean King and Bobby Riggs met in the Houston Astrodome for a winnter-take-all $100,000 exhibition tennis match billed as the “Battle of the Sexes.”
Riggs had won the trifecta at Wimbledon in 1939, claiming the men’s singles, men’s doubles, and mixed doubles titles. He then lost much of his prime to World War II.
Three decades later, Riggs – the consumate self-promoter – found a way to elevate his name again by taunting female tennis players. Initially, this led to him playing Margaret Court in 1972 (Riggs won, 6-2, 6-1) before the King match occurred the following year in the Houston Astrodome before over 30,000 spectators and estimates of 90 million tuning in via television. King won the match, 6-4, 6-3, 6-3.
